Commit Graph

8 Commits

Author SHA1 Message Date
49fd749fe3 Use C.GoBytes() in examples/bluetooth. 2019-05-10 02:35:52 -04:00
dcb7105fca Complete the Delegates wrapper. Disambiguate polymorphic methods.
Bluetooth example is now a functioning heart rate monitor. Additional
bug fixes in Go types (instances where *Id needs to be used instead
of NSObject).
2019-05-10 02:00:56 -04:00
e7e2c2c7b6 Begin moving the bluetooth example to the new delegates system. 2019-05-09 22:33:06 -04:00
b00ecd4ac0 Switch from toml to yaml for configuration files. Begin scaffolding
for Protocols and Delegates.
2019-05-09 12:25:45 -04:00
717c7e76fe Change name of New* functions to *Alloc to mimic Objective-C's
nested alloc/init call idiom.
2019-05-04 23:32:57 -04:00
eced251710 Create GoString helper methods for anything that has a "WithString"
method. Multiple bug fixes in type system, fixed parsing of id,
instancename and instancetype, allow NullableAnnotations after
generic lists (e.g. "id<ObjectType> _Nullable"). Helper function
to identify types that are function pointers.
2019-05-03 13:14:30 -04:00
8ea3d57cf0 Fix bug in examples/bluetooth/ble/ble_delegate: deleted references
to unused scanCallback property.
2019-05-02 14:22:20 -04:00
c5a523a8b8 Add bluetooth example. 2019-05-02 14:17:11 -04:00